What Factors Should You Consider When Selecting the Best Heat Pump for Pennsylvania?

When selecting the best heat pump for Pennsylvania, several critical factors must be considered to ensure efficiency and comfort.

  • Climate Compatibility: Pennsylvania experiences a wide range of temperatures, from hot summers to cold winters. It is essential to choose a heat pump that operates effectively in both heating and cooling modes, particularly in winter when temperatures can drop significantly.
  • Energy Efficiency Rating: The Seasonal Energy Efficiency Ratio (SEER) and Heating Seasonal Performance Factor (HSPF) ratings indicate how efficiently a heat pump uses energy. Higher ratings suggest better efficiency, which can lead to lower utility bills and a reduced environmental impact over time.
  • Size and Capacity: The heat pump must be appropriately sized for the space it will serve. An undersized unit won’t effectively heat or cool the home, while an oversized unit may cycle on and off too frequently, leading to inefficiencies and increased wear and tear.
  • Noise Levels: Different heat pump models produce varying noise levels during operation. In residential areas, it’s crucial to select a quieter model to avoid disturbing neighbors and maintain a comfortable indoor environment.
  • Installation Requirements: The installation process can vary significantly depending on the type of heat pump. Consider whether your home requires modifications for installation and whether you have access to qualified HVAC professionals who can perform the installation correctly.
  • Maintenance Needs: Heat pumps require regular maintenance to operate efficiently. Look for models that are easy to service and check the manufacturer’s recommendations for maintenance to ensure long-term reliability and performance.
  • Rebates and Incentives: Pennsylvania offers various energy efficiency rebates and incentives for installing heat pumps. Research available programs that can help offset the initial investment and make the overall cost more manageable.
  • Brand Reputation and Warranty: Consider the manufacturer’s reputation for reliability and customer service. A solid warranty can provide peace of mind, ensuring that repairs or replacements are covered should issues arise after installation.

How Do Seasonal Temperature Variations in Pennsylvania Affect Heat Pump Performance?

Seasonal temperature variations in Pennsylvania significantly influence the performance of heat pumps, which can impact energy efficiency and comfort levels.

  • Winter Performance: During winter, temperatures in Pennsylvania can drop significantly, often below freezing, which may affect the heat pump’s efficiency and heating capacity.
  • Summer Performance: In the summer months, heat pumps operate in cooling mode; high humidity and temperatures can challenge their ability to adequately cool indoor spaces.
  • Heat Pump Type: The type of heat pump, such as air-source or ground-source, plays a crucial role in how well it performs in Pennsylvania’s varied climate conditions.
  • Thermostat Settings: Proper thermostat settings and smart controls can optimize heat pump performance, adapting to seasonal changes in temperature for better efficiency.
  • Maintenance Needs: Seasonal changes necessitate regular maintenance to ensure heat pumps operate efficiently, particularly in preparing for the extremes of summer and winter.

During winter, heat pumps can struggle as outdoor temperatures fall, possibly resulting in reduced heating capacity; supplemental heating sources may be needed in extremely cold weather. The efficiency of air-source heat pumps can diminish as temperatures drop, making it critical to choose models designed for colder climates.

In the summer, high humidity levels in Pennsylvania can make cooling challenging for heat pumps, as they must not only lower the temperature but also dehumidify the air. The best heat pumps for Pennsylvania would effectively manage both cooling and humidity levels, maintaining comfort during hot months.

The type of heat pump selected is vital; ground-source (geothermal) heat pumps tend to perform more consistently year-round compared to air-source models, especially in Pennsylvania’s fluctuating temperatures, since they utilize the relatively stable underground temperatures for heating and cooling.

Adjusting thermostat settings to reflect occupancy and outdoor temperatures can enhance the performance of heat pumps, helping to reduce energy consumption while maintaining comfort. Smart thermostats can learn patterns and optimize operation based on seasonal changes.

Regular maintenance is essential, as seasonal shifts can lead to wear and tear on heat pumps. Cleaning filters, checking refrigerant levels, and ensuring components are functioning properly can help maximize efficiency and longevity, particularly as the system transitions between heating and cooling modes each season.

What Are the Typical Installation Costs for Heat Pumps in Pennsylvania?

The typical installation costs for heat pumps in Pennsylvania can vary based on several factors including the type of heat pump, the size of the unit, and the complexity of the installation.

  • Air Source Heat Pumps: These are among the most common types of heat pumps and generally cost between $3,500 and $8,000 for installation. They work by extracting heat from the outside air and transferring it indoors, making them efficient for moderate climates like Pennsylvania, especially during milder winters.
  • Geothermal Heat Pumps: The installation of geothermal heat pumps can range from $10,000 to $30,000, depending on the ground loop system required. These systems utilize the stable temperature of the earth to provide heating and cooling, and while the upfront costs are higher, they offer significant savings on energy bills over time due to their efficiency.
  • Ductless Mini-Split Heat Pumps: Installation costs for ductless mini-splits typically range from $3,000 to $5,000. These systems are ideal for homes without existing ductwork and provide flexible heating and cooling solutions by allowing homeowners to control temperatures in individual rooms or zones.
  • Variable Refrigerant Flow (VRF) Systems: Costs for installing VRF systems can be between $10,000 and $20,000, depending on the complexity and size of the system. These systems are highly efficient and allow for simultaneous heating and cooling in different zones, making them suitable for larger homes or commercial buildings.
  • Installation Variables: Additional costs may include permits, labor, and modifications to existing ductwork, which can range from $1,000 to $2,500. The specific costs can also be influenced by the contractor’s rates, the location within Pennsylvania, and any additional features or technologies integrated into the heat pump system.

What Maintenance is Required for Optimal Heat Pump Performance in Pennsylvania?

To ensure optimal heat pump performance in Pennsylvania, regular maintenance is essential.

  • Regular Filter Changes: It is crucial to change or clean the air filters every 1-3 months to maintain airflow and efficiency. Clogged filters can restrict airflow, causing the heat pump to work harder and potentially leading to system failures.
  • Annual Professional Inspections: Scheduling a professional inspection at least once a year can help identify and rectify issues before they become major problems. Technicians can check refrigerant levels, inspect electrical components, and ensure that the system operates efficiently throughout the heating and cooling seasons.
  • Coil Cleaning: Both the indoor and outdoor coils should be cleaned annually to prevent dirt buildup that can hinder heat exchange. Dirty coils can reduce efficiency and increase energy consumption, making it essential to keep them clean for optimal performance.
  • Thermostat Calibration: Ensuring that the thermostat is accurately calibrated helps maintain the desired temperature effectively without overworking the heat pump. A malfunctioning thermostat can lead to inconsistent heating or cooling, which can strain the system.
  • Drain Line Maintenance: Regularly checking and cleaning the condensate drain line prevents clogs that can lead to water damage and mold growth. A clear drain line ensures proper drainage of moisture, which is vital for the efficient operation of the heat pump.
  • Insulation and Sealing Checks: Inspecting insulation and sealing around the home can significantly impact heat pump efficiency. Proper insulation and sealing reduce energy loss, enabling the heat pump to maintain temperature with less effort.
  • Monitoring System Performance: Keeping an eye on the heat pump’s performance, including unusual noises or fluctuating temperatures, can help catch issues early. Regular monitoring allows homeowners to address potential problems before they escalate into costly repairs.

What Are the Long-Term Benefits of Using a Heat Pump in Pennsylvania’s Climate?

The long-term benefits of using a heat pump in Pennsylvania’s climate include energy efficiency, cost savings, environmental impact, and year-round comfort.

  • Energy Efficiency: Heat pumps are designed to transfer heat rather than generate it, making them highly efficient even in colder temperatures. This is particularly advantageous in Pennsylvania, where the winters can be harsh, as modern heat pumps can still operate effectively and maintain a high coefficient of performance (COP).
  • Cost Savings: While the initial investment for a heat pump may be higher than traditional heating systems, the lower operating costs can lead to significant savings over time. Homeowners can expect reduced utility bills due to the energy-efficient nature of heat pumps, making them a cost-effective choice in the long run.
  • Environmental Impact: By using electricity instead of fossil fuels, heat pumps can significantly reduce a home’s carbon footprint. This aligns with Pennsylvania’s goals for sustainability and reducing greenhouse gas emissions, making heat pumps an environmentally friendly option for heating and cooling.
  • Year-Round Comfort: Heat pumps provide both heating and cooling, ensuring a comfortable indoor environment throughout all seasons. In Pennsylvania, where temperatures can vary greatly, having a system that efficiently handles both functions can enhance overall home comfort.
